What Is the Point of Oil Changes for Your Car?

Most people think that an oil change is important because it lubricates your engine. This is true. It does that, but it also helps with:

  • cooling your engine to prevent overheating
  • cleaning your engine
  • protecting internal parts
  • sealing combustion chambers
  • absorbing moisture, dust, and combustion byproducts

Just remember if you’re doing it yourself to change the filter too. Our mechanics change your oil and oil filter at the same time because you don’t want to run clean oil through a dirty filter. It defeats the purpose. We also do the following during your oil change:

  • check tires for wear & tear
  • top off all fluids (wiper, coolant, transmission if applicable)
  • check for leaks (coolant, oil, transmission)
  • consult the customer if needed
